Mick Carter is attacked by a masked assailant in a first look image from an upcoming instalment of EastEnders.

The pub landlord, played by Danny Dyer, is left manning the Queen Vic alone, when he goes to investigate a strange noise coming from the barrel store.

As soon as he gets down there he is jumped by a masked man.

The picture shows a man dressed in black with a balaclava over his head grabbing Carter around the neck from behind.

Carter, dressed in a blue shirt and waistcoat, can be seen with a look of distress on his face trying to pull the arm away from his neck.

EastEnders continues on Tuesday on BBC One at 7.30pm.
